Les cours en Python peuvent vous aider à apprendre la syntaxe, les structures de données et les bases du développement. Vous pouvez développer des compétences en automatisation, analyse de données, scripts et projets pratiques. De nombreux cours utilisent des exemples progressifs pour faciliter l'apprentissage.

University of Leeds
Compétences que vous acquerrez: Installation du logiciel, Jupyter, Science des données, Programmation informatique, Programmation en Python, Structures de données, Outils de programmation informatique, Programmation Python, Principes de programmation
★ 4.4 (30) · Débutant · Cours · 1 à 4 semaines

Coursera
Débutant · Cours · 1 à 4 semaines

Compétences que vous acquerrez: Rmarkdown, Plot (Graphics), Box Plots, Descriptive Statistics, Scatter Plots, Histogram, Scientific Visualization, Jupyter, Matplotlib, Statistical Visualization, Data Manipulation, R (Software), Statistical Hypothesis Testing, Regression Analysis, Correlation Analysis, Data Visualization, Statistical Methods, Data Analysis, R Programming, Python Programming
★ 3.9 (25) · Débutant · Spécialisation · 3 à 6 mois

Compétences que vous acquerrez: File I/O, JSON, Package and Software Management, Authorization (Computing), Web Scraping, Application Programming Interface (API), File Management, Python Programming, Authentications, Simulations, Performance Testing
Intermédiaire · Cours · 1 à 3 mois

LearnQuest
Compétences que vous acquerrez: Traitement des données, Analyse des données, Apache Spark, Transformation de données, Entreposage de données, Transformation des données, Analyse, Databricks, Pipelines de données, Microsoft Azure, Big Data, Programmation, Stockage des données, Magasin de données, Intégration des données, Données en temps réel, Extrait
★ 3.7 (68) · Intermédiaire · Cours · 1 à 3 mois

Cisco Learning and Certifications
Compétences que vous acquerrez: Devops Tools, Development Environment, Software Development Tools, Software Development Methodologies, CI/CD, DevOps, IT Automation, Continuous Deployment, Version Control, Continuous Integration, Network Engineering, Program Development, Docker (Software), Network Infrastructure, Containerization, Software Development, Virtual Environment, Git (Version Control System), Waterfall Methodology, Software Design
★ 4.7 (33) · Intermédiaire · Cours · 1 à 4 semaines

Compétences que vous acquerrez: Pandas (Python Package), Data Analysis, Data Manipulation, Data Access, Python Programming
★ 4.8 (29) · Débutant · Projet Guidé · Moins de 2 heures

Compétences que vous acquerrez: Keras (Neural Network Library), Model Optimization, Artificial Neural Networks, Applied Machine Learning, Model Training, Deep Learning, Python Programming, Performance Tuning, Machine Learning
★ 4.6 (70) · Intermédiaire · Projet Guidé · Moins de 2 heures

University of Colorado Boulder
Compétences que vous acquerrez: Théorie des graphes, Modèle de réseau, Modélisation mathématique, Optimisation du modèle, Algorithmes, Informatique théorique, Recherche opérationnelle, Programmation en Python, Combinatoire, Programmation Python, Analyse du réseau
★ 4.8 (60) · Avancées · Cours · 1 à 4 semaines

Compétences que vous acquerrez: Data Structures, Algorithms, Graph Theory, Programming Principles, Theoretical Computer Science, Computer Science, Computer Programming, Python Programming, Pandas (Python Package), Machine Learning Algorithms, Computational Thinking, C++ (Programming Language), Data Architecture, Random Forest Algorithm, Performance Tuning, Object Oriented Programming (OOP), Network Analysis, Program Development, Problem Solving, Debugging
★ 4.5 (38) · Intermédiaire · Spécialisation · 3 à 6 mois

Johns Hopkins University
Compétences que vous acquerrez: Installation du logiciel, Robotique, Systèmes embarqués, Interface de programmation d'applications (API), Composants électroniques, Internet des objets, Restful API, Interface de ligne de commande, Applications Web, Programmation en Python, Configuration du système, Électronique, Linux, Systèmes d'accès à distance, Commandes Linux, Programmation Python
★ 4.8 (55) · Mixte · Cours · 1 à 4 semaines

Compétences que vous acquerrez: Systèmes de base de données, Présentation des données, Développement d'applications, Gestion des bases de données, Procédure stockée, MySQL, Bases de données, Développement de bases de données, Conception de la base de données, Application de base de données, Bases de données relationnelles, SQL, Logiciel de visualisation de données, Django (Framework Web), Logiciel Tableau, Git (système de contrôle de version), Gestion de projet, Logiciel de base de données, MySQL Workbench, Contrôle des versions
★ 3.9 (66) · Intermédiaire · Cours · 1 à 4 semaines